Convert String to int in C#

Solution

Try the `int.TryParse(...)` method. It doesn't throw an exception.

Also, you should use `&&` not `&` in your conditions. `&&` is logical AND and `&` is bitwise AND.

Problem

I am trying to write a simple program that asks the user to enter a number and then I will use that number to decide what the cost of the ticket will be for their given age. I am having trouble when trying to convert the string to int. Otherwise the program layout is fine. Any suggestions? thanks ``` using System; class ticketPrice { public static void Main(String[] args) { Console.WriteLine("Please Enter Your Age"); int input = Console.ReadLine(); if (input < 5) { Console.WriteLine("You are "+input+" and the admisson is FREE!"); } else if (input > 4 & input < 18) { Console.WriteLine("You are "+input+" and the admission is $5"); } else if (input > 17 & input < 56) { Console.WriteLine("You are "+input+" and the admission is $10"); } else if (input > 55) { Console.WriteLine("You are "+input+" and the admission is $8"); } } } ```
